How Bonuses Work

Most welcome offers match a percentage of your first deposit up to a certain cap. The bonus money is not withdrawable immediately; it must be wagered a number of times (the wagering requirement). In addition, not all games contribute equally to the wagering requirement.

Game Category Contribution %
Slots (most) 100%
Table Games (Blackjack, Roulette) 10% – 20%
Video Poker 5% – 10%
Live Casino 0% – 10%

Important: Always read the terms of your specific bonus. Some offers exclude certain games outright.

Worked example – welcome bonus calculation:

Suppose the offer is “100% up to $500” with a 35x wagering requirement on the deposit + bonus. You deposit $100 and receive $100 bonus. Your total playable amount is $200. The wagering requirement is 35 × ($100 + $100) = $7,000. This means you must place bets totalling $7,000 before any winnings from the bonus can be withdrawn. If you play only slots (100% contribution), every dollar wagered counts fully. If you play blackjack (20% contribution), only $0.20 of every $1 bet counts toward the requirement, so you would effectively need $35,000 in blackjack bets to clear the bonus.

Playing on Mobile

The platform is fully accessible via your mobile browser. For the best experience, use the progressive web app (PWA) feature: open the site in Chrome or Safari, tap the share icon, and select “Add to Home Screen”. This creates an app‑like icon that launches instantly without downloading from an app store. The mobile version supports all games, deposits, withdrawals, and live chat support. Touch‑screen controls are optimised for slots, blackjack, and roulette. For larger screens, tablets in landscape mode offer a near‑desktop experience.

What is the minimum withdrawal amount?

Minimum withdrawal limits vary by method. E‑wallets often have a $10 minimum, while bank transfers may require $50 or more. Check the cashier page for exact figures before requesting a payout.

Insider Advice

For the best theoretical return to player (RTP), focus on video slots with published RTP above 96% and classic blackjack variants with player‑friendly rules (e.g., surrender, double after split). Avoid progressive jackpot slots if your goal is steady account growth — their RTP is often below 92% because the jackpot reserve eats into base‑game payouts. Similarly, side bets in table games (e.g., Perfect Pairs in blackjack) carry a high house edge and should be skipped unless you are playing purely for entertainment.
